Y. Kamiya et al., Evaluation of synthesized lacquer films using pyrolysis-gas chromatography/mass spectrometry, B CHEM S J, 73(11), 2000, pp. 2621-2626
The trienyl urushiols, which are major urushiol components, were synthesize
d via the Wittig reaction. The synthesized urushiols were then polymerized
into synthesized lacquer films by laccase-catalyzed oxidation. The resultin
g lacquer films were characterized using Pyrolysis-GC/MS, and the results w
ere compared with that of a natural lacquer film in order to evaluate their
polymerization mechanism and molecular structure. Based on these results,
it was found that natural lacquer films are terminated with the monoenyl an
d saturated urushiol, and that the polymerization of synthesized urushiol p
roceeds through the laccase-catalyzed nucleus-side chain C-O coupling and a
utoxidative side chain-side chain C-C coupling, like the natural lacquer fi
lm.
